          <inserted>402 <by role="member" id="4622">Dr CLOSE (Port Adelaide—Deputy Leader of the Opposition)</by> (5 February 2021).  When will feral deer aerial shooting take place in 2021, and has there been a reduction in the number of shoots from previous years? </inserted>

          <inserted>Aerial shooting operations specifically targeting feral deer control typically occur in the Limestone Coast region (SE). </inserted>
        </text>
        <text id="202103176a36f42aa1834d3180001117">
          <inserted>There are two scheduled aerial shoots to occur in May and September of 2021, targeting feral deer in the SE. In 2020, three deer-focused aerial shoots were undertaken in the Limestone Coast. The operational time allocated for the two scheduled shoots in 2021 is equivalent to the three shoots undertaken during 2020. This will result in the 2021 program being delivered more efficiently, without compromising on-ground outcomes.</inserted>
